Nanjappa - Hindu Boy Name Meaning and Pronunciation

Nanjappa

Nanjappa is a traditional name predominantly used in South India, particularly among Tamil communities. The name is derived from the Tamil language, where 'Nanja' refers to 'goodness' or 'virtue', and 'appa' is a common suffix meaning 'father' or 'respected one', which collectively conveys the essence of nobility and respect.

Nanjappa is primarily a masculine name and is used to honor paternal figures in a family, symbolizing virtue and respectability within the family context. It carries historical weight, often associated with familial legacy and cultural heritage in Tamil Nadu, an important region of India.

Those named Nanjappa are often viewed positively, correlating with attributes such as kindness, leadership, and respect. It is easy to pronounce and write, with common nicknames often derived from the first syllable.
